ARNOLD ISFORD With great sadness we announce the passing of Arnold Isford on December 5, 2012, at his residence in Santa Ana, CA at 87 years of age. Arnold was born November 20, 1925 in Winnipeg, MB. He was predeceased by his wife Lillian, son Paul, grandchildren Christopher Gyles and Cathleen Isford. Arnold graduated from Daniel McIntyre Collegiate in 1940 he then went on to work at CP Rail for a few years before serving in the Second World War for the Canadian Army from 1943 to 1946. Arnold went to U of W from 1946 to 1949 and then U of M in 1950 he then left for California to finish off his education at UCLA with a Masters in Economics. Arnold worked for Lockheed International for several years, then started his own business in the production of transducers. He also started a company in placer gold mining. These are just a few of Arnold's business ventures he loved working and being and entrepreneur, he worked well into his 70s. Arnold leaves behind his daughter Anne (Isford) his brother George and sister-in-law Olive Gyles many grandchildren, great-grandchildren, nieces/nephews and great-nieces and nephews. As per Arnold's wishes cremation has taken place and a private family service will be held. He will be laid to rest January 3, 2013 at 11:30 a.m. at St. Johns Cemetery in Santa Ana, CA.
